    Job DescriptionJob Description

    Job Title: Assistant Procurement Manager

    Location: Burlington, New Jersey

    Department: Procurement

    Reports to: Procurement Manager

    FLSA: Exempt

    Summary:

    Assist in creating, directing, and coordinating activities of the procurement planning department to obtain optimum efficiency and alignment to the Company’s mission and vision while providing successful operations within Riken Americas to include its subsidiaries Riken Elastomers and Rimtec. Ensure current and future plans in the areas of quality, product reliability, reduce waste, and improve processes in accordance with environmental, health and safety, quality, and quantity specifications and standards.

    Essential Duties and Responsibilities include but are not limited to:

    General

    Comply with all environmental, health, safety, and quality standards, including ISO. Develop, adhere to, and monitor ISO standards related to job responsibilities.Initiate or suggest ideas and support continuous improvement efforts in all areas of organization.Drive & support an innovative team mindset.Responsible to be onsite to work with leadership team, support production, and attend leadership meetings and report all activities for procurement planning to include any material or supplier issues.Other duties as assigned.

    Procurement:

    Communicate with leadership teams any issues in procurement planning that could impact Riken Americas operations and make recommendations to protect Riken Americas.Maintain a positive relationship and work with suppliers for successful negotiations of materials.Assist in maintaining logistics of raw materials.Assist in negotiating, managing, and coordinating all contracts with suppliers regarding pricing, quality, and delivery. Compare bids from suppliers and determine contract awards. Confirm that terms and delivery dates are accurate and evaluate competence of suppliers.Negotiate and evaluate supplier pricing for operating supplies. Support Technical, Purchasing, and Corporate Planning with purchase of raw materials as required.Assist in the development & monitoring of supplier performance metrics. Review supplier performance in terms of quality, on-time shipments, order accuracy (quantity, pricing, confirmations, etc.); support identification and qualification of new suppliers in collaboration with other departments.Confer with Technical, Manufacturing, Sales, and Suppliers to ensure acceptable material and problem solve any material issues and communicate with all departments.Interface with outside Suppliers, Management, Administration, Finance, Production, R&D, QA, Sales, and Corporate Planning.Assist in creating, managing, and reporting a departmental budget in the areas of procurement planning.Participate in various committees related to procurement and production planning.Analyze sales forecasts and work with departments in planning to ensure timely scheduling.Assist in creating, managing, and coordinating supplier performance metrics. Review supplier performance in terms of quality, on-time shipments, order accuracy (quantity, pricing, confirmations, etc.); support identification and qualifications of new suppliers in collaboration with other departments.Participate in projects for ERP optimization, that include automating and integrating preproduction (order entry related) systems.

    Inventory:

    Assist in analyzing, managing, and reporting on raw materials and packaging to maintain sufficient inventory.Maintain procedures to control inventories at adequate supply levels based on stock levels, orders, production schedules and forecasts.Work with suppliers of operating supplies to develop and maintain effective vendor supported inventory programs.Work with internal departments to provide suppliers with information relative to future needs.Confer with Technical, Manufacturing, Sales, and suppliers to discuss defective or unacceptable material to determine source and take corrective action.

    Job DescriptionJob Description

    Job Title: Process Operator

    Department: Production

    Reports To: Process Leader

    Summary:

    Follow specifications to perform all tasks involved in the production of thermoplastic compounds and polyvinyl chloride compounds in accordance with environmental, health and safety, and quality standards to meet customer requirements.

    Essential Functions

    Comply with all environmental, health, safety and quality standards.Weigh or measure materials, ingredients, and products to ensure conformance to requirements. Load blender with raw materials according to specifications.Operate or tend machines to mix or blend.Monitor raw materials from main material supply.Observe production and monitor equipment to ensure safe and efficient operation.Handle and package product.Routinely clean blending, mixing, and packaging equipment.Maintain clean and orderly work areas (5S).

    Other Duties and Responsibilities include but are not limited to:

    Initiate or suggest ideas and support continuous improvement efforts in all areas of organization including quality and environmental, health and safety.Test samples of materials or products to ensure compliance with specifications, using test equipment. Load and unload trucks as needed.Assist with maintenance related activities.Maintain proper inventory levels.Complete all paperwork as required.Other duties as assignedEmployee must be able to relate to other people beyond giving and receiving instructions:

    (a) can get along with co-workers or peers without exhibiting behavioral extremes;

    (b) respond appropriately to instructions from Process Leader

    Employee has the authority to stop the process to correct quality, safety or environmental problems, identify and place suspect product on quality hold, and to promptly notify Supervisory personnel when processes are noncompliant.
